
Guy Azran contributed to the aiplan4eu/unified-planning repository by developing and stabilizing contingent planning features, focusing on execution environment reliability and concurrency safety. He implemented robust initialization for planning modules, improved state isolation between deterministic and contingent problems, and addressed race conditions in concurrent planning solves. Using Python and PDDL, Guy enhanced API design, expanded automated test coverage, and refined dependency management to streamline development and reduce onboarding friction. His work included fixing critical bugs in problem initialization and grounding logic, improving documentation accuracy, and aligning code formatting and type safety, resulting in a more maintainable and reliable planning stack.
